Chris Pike Email

VP, IT . Sight Sciences

Current Roles

Employees:
317
Revenue:
$43.3M
About
Sight Sciences, Inc. is a medical devices company based out of Menlo Park, California, United States.
Sight Sciences Address
4040 Campbell Ave
Menlo Park, CA
United States
Sight Sciences Email

Past Companies

Sight Sciences, Inc.Vice President, IT
AllstreamVice President IT, CIO
Electric LightwaveSr Director IT - Operations & Enterprise Architecture